YR 6 Heart Dissection

This week, Year 6 children dissected a sheep heart as part of our learning about the human body, as sheep are mammals and therefore have a similar heart in size and structure to humans. Children learned about the different chambers to the heart, about the atria and ventricles of the heart and how blood flows through the heart and around the body in general. Children used tubing to identify the different entry and exit points to the heart and then dissected the heart to identify the different chambers and heart strings.
